Wat is Ruby.exe en hoe het hoge CPU-gebruik te verhelpen

How to effectively deal with bots on your site? The best protection against click fraud.

Verlaag de prioriteit van het bestand ruby.exe via Taakbeheer

  • Ruby.exe is het uitvoerbare bestand voor het uitvoeren van Ruby-programma's op Windows-besturingssystemen.
  • U kunt een hoog CPU-gebruik ervaren als gevolg van intensieve berekeningen, gebrek aan slaap-instructies in het Ruby-script.
  • Het probleem kan worden opgelost door de prioriteit voor het ruby.exe-proces aan te passen.
robijn ex

XINSTALLEREN DOOR OP HET DOWNLOADBESTAND TE KLIKKEN

Om problemen met het Windows-pc-systeem op te lossen, hebt u een speciale tool nodigFortect is een tool die niet alleen je pc opruimt, maar ook een opslagplaats heeft met miljoenen Windows-systeembestanden die zijn opgeslagen in hun oorspronkelijke versie. Wanneer uw pc een probleem tegenkomt, lost Fortect het voor u op door slechte bestanden te vervangen door nieuwe versies. Om uw huidige pc-probleem op te lossen, volgen hier de stappen die u moet nemen:
  1. Download Fortect en installeer het op uw pc.
  2. Start het scanproces van de tool om te zoeken naar corrupte bestanden die de oorzaak van uw probleem zijn.
  3. instagram story viewer
  4. Klik met de rechtermuisknop op Start reparatie zodat de tool het bevestigingsalgoritme kon starten.
  • Fortect is gedownload door 0 lezers deze maand.

Veel Windows-gebruikers klagen over het hoge CPU-gebruik van het ruby.exe-proces, waardoor pc-problemen ontstaan. Het uitvoerbare bestand kan om verschillende redenen meer systeembronnen verbruiken.

In deze handleiding worden echter de oorzaken en manieren besproken om het probleem op te lossen. Mogelijk bent u ook geïnteresseerd in ons artikel over hoe u dit kunt oplossen services.exe hoog CPU-gebruik op Windows-pc's.

Waar wordt ruby.exe voor gebruikt?

Ruby.exe is een uitvoerbaar bestand dat is gekoppeld aan de programmeertaal Ruby. Ruby is een geïnterpreteerde programmeertaal op hoog niveau die bekend staat om zijn eenvoud en productiviteit.

Dit zijn de belangrijkste functies van ruby.exe:

  • Ruby.exe interpreteert en voert Ruby-scripts uit die zijn geschreven in de programmeertaal Ruby.
  • De Ruby-interpreter beheert de geheugentoewijzing en de toewijzing tijdens de uitvoering van het script.
  • Laadt en interpreteert het enorme ecosysteem van bibliotheken en edelstenen die de functionaliteit ervan uitbreiden, waardoor uw Ruby-scripts hun vooraf gedefinieerde functies, klassen en functies kunnen gebruiken.
  • Vangt en verwerkt fouten die optreden bij het uitvoeren van het Ruby-script.
  • Biedt een interface voor Ruby-scripts om te communiceren met het onderliggende besturingssysteem en zijn bronnen.

Waarom veroorzaakt ruby.exe een hoog CPU-gebruik?

Hier zijn enkele mogelijke factoren die een hoog CPU-gebruik van ruby.exe kunnen veroorzaken:

  • De intensieve berekening van het Ruby-script vanwege grote en complexe gegevens leidt tot een hoog CPU-gebruik.
  • Meerdere threads en processen op een Ruby-script spawn dragen bij aan dit probleem.
  • Gebrek aan throttling- of sleep-statements in uw Ruby-script verbruikt CPU-bronnen.
  • Interferentie van andere programma's of processen die vechten om dezelfde pc-bronnen.
  • Een oneindige lus of slecht geoptimaliseerde code kan ervoor zorgen dat dit proces hoge CPU-bronnen verbruikt.

Hoe dan ook, we zullen u door enkele stappen leiden om het probleem op te lossen.

Hoe kan ik het hoge CPU-gebruik van ruby.exe oplossen?

Neem de volgende voorbereidende controles in acht voordat u doorgaat met eventuele geavanceerde oplossingen:

  • Start uw computer en de Ruby Interpreter opnieuw op om de tijdelijke problemen op te lossen die het probleem veroorzaken.
  • Controleer uw Ruby-script, optimaliseer gegevensstructuren en minimaliseer overbodige berekeningen.
  • Beperk vertragingen of introduceer vertragingen als uw script repetitieve taken uitvoert of krappe lussen bevat.
  • Ruby can opnieuw compileren beperk de CPU van het proces.
  • Werk Ruby bij en zorg ervoor dat u de nieuwste stabiele versie gebruikt.

Als je het hoge CPU-gebruik van ruby.exe nog steeds niet kunt omzeilen, probeer dan de onderstaande oplossingen:

1. Wijzig de prioriteit voor het proces ruby.exe

  1. Klik met de rechtermuisknop op de Begin knop en selecteer Taakbeheer uit de menukaart.
  2. Ga naar de Details of Processen tabblad. bevind zich ruby.exe uit de lijst met actieve processen op uw systeem.
  3. Klik er met de rechtermuisknop op, ga met de muis over de Stel prioriteit in optie in het contextmenu en klik vervolgens op Normaal of Laag.

Een hoger prioriteitsniveau kan meer CPU-bronnen verbruiken, wat mogelijk van invloed is op de prestaties van andere processen op uw systeem. Dus door het prioriteitsniveau Normaal/Laag te kiezen, kan het proces ruby.exe soepel verlopen zonder overtollige bronnen te gebruiken.

2. Einde taak voor ruby.exe

  1. Klik met de rechtermuisknop op de Begin knop en selecteer Taakbeheer uit de menukaart.
  2. Ga naar de Processen of Details tabblad. Selecteer ruby.exe uit de lijst, klik er met de rechtermuisknop op en klik vervolgens op Einde taak vanuit het contextmenu.
  3. Klik op OK om te bevestigen dat u de taak voor het programma wilt beëindigen.
  4. Start uw pc opnieuw op.

De bovenstaande stappen stoppen het ruby.exe-proces op uw pc. Bijgevolg kan het voorkomen dat de Ruby Interpreter wordt uitgevoerd.

Lees meer over dit onderwerp
  • Wat is Wmpnscfg.exe en is het veilig om het te verwijderen?
  • Wat is Regsvcs.exe en moet u het verwijderen?
  • Wat is Verclsid.exe en moet u het verwijderen?

Lees ons artikel over wat te doen als de Taakbeheer is traag om te openen of te reageren op uw pc.

Ten slotte kunt u ons artikel bekijken over exe-bestanden die zichzelf verwijderen op Windows 11 en manieren om het probleem op te lossen.

Nog steeds problemen?

GESPONSORD

Als de bovenstaande suggesties uw probleem niet hebben opgelost, kan uw computer ernstigere Windows-problemen ondervinden. We raden aan om een ​​alles-in-één oplossing te kiezen zoals Fortect om problemen efficiënt op te lossen. Klik na de installatie gewoon op de Bekijken&Herstellen knop en druk vervolgens op Start reparatie.

Teachs.ru
Heeft u systeemfouten met RTKVHD64.sys? Volledige gids om ze te repareren

Heeft u systeemfouten met RTKVHD64.sys? Volledige gids om ze te reparerenRealtekSysteembestanden

Tijdbesparende software- en hardware-expertise die 200 miljoen gebruikers per jaar helpt. U begeleiden met how-to-adviezen, nieuws en tips om uw technische leven te upgraden.1. Bestanden herstellen...

Lees verder
Hoe ddkmd.sys blauwe schermfout op Windows 10 op te lossen?

Hoe ddkmd.sys blauwe schermfout op Windows 10 op te lossen?SysteembestandenBsod Foutcodes

De fout ddkmd.sys verschijnt meestal als gevolg van incompatibiliteit van nieuwe hardware of software met uw systeem.Als het probleem met het blauwe scherm met ddkmd.sys optreedt, moet u ervoor zor...

Lees verder
Fix Outlook-gegevensbestand kan niet gemakkelijk worden geopend

Fix Outlook-gegevensbestand kan niet gemakkelijk worden geopendSysteembestanden

Het gebruik van meerdere e-mailadressen in één programma is dankzij al deze gemakkelijk gedaan e-mailclients tegenwoordig verkrijgbaar. Daarover gesproken, gebruikers hebben over het algemeen hoge ...

Lees verder
ig stories viewer